Position: Assoc. Director Human Data & Computational Biology
What you will do

Lets do this. Lets change the world. In this vital role you will help establish and lead the Human Data & Computational Biology capability within the Rare Disease Research Team. You will serve as a scientific partner across multiple disease areas, integrating human genetics, multi-omics, patient-derived data, and computational approaches to identify, prioritize, and validate novel therapeutic opportunities. We are seeking a scientist who combines deep computational expertise with strong biological intuition and a passion for understanding disease mechanisms.

Key Responsibilities
  • Develop and implement computational strategies that support target discovery, validation, and prioritization.
  • Analyze and interpret large-scale biological datasets, including genomic, transcriptomic, proteomic, imaging, and clinical data.
  • Leverage human genetic evidence to strengthen disease understanding and therapeutic hypothesis generation.
  • Collaborate closely with internal and external partners to integrate human genetics into early-stage discovery programs.
  • Establish scalable analytical workflows and approaches that can be applied across multiple disease areas.
  • Evaluate and implement emerging computational and AI-enabled approaches that accelerate scientific insight generation.
  • Identify opportunities to integrate new technologies and analytical methods into the Rare Disease Research operating model.
  • Work closely with disease biology pods to frame biological questions and translate computational findings into actionable scientific insights.
  • Contribute to scientific evaluations of external opportunities, collaborations, and business development activities.
  • Present scientific findings and recommendations to project teams, governance forums, and leadership groups.
  • Establish processes and frameworks that promote human-data-driven decision making.
  • As the function grows, participate in recruiting, developing, and leading future computational biology team members.
What we expect of you

We are all different, yet we all use our unique contributions to serve patients. The professional we seek is an Associate Director with the following qualifications:

Basic Qualifications
  • Doctorate degree and 3 years of experience applying computational approaches to biological and translational research questions

OR

  • Masters degree and 7 years of analytics experience applying computational approaches to biological and translational research questions

OR

  • Bachelors degree and 9 years of analytics experience applying computational approaches to biological and translational research questions

OR

  • Associates degree and 12 years of analytics experience applying computational approaches to biological and translational research questions

OR

  • High school diploma / GED and 14 years of analytics experience applying computational approaches to biological and translational research questions
Preferred Qualifications
  • Demonstrated expertise in human genetics, genomics, computational biology, or multi-omics analysis.
  • Strong track record of applying computational approaches to understand disease biology and identify therapeutic opportunities.
  • Ability to translate complex computational findings into clear biological insights and actionable scientific recommendations.
  • Experience working across multiple disease areas and integrating diverse biological datasets to answer challenging scientific questions.
  • Deep curiosity about disease mechanisms and a demonstrated passion for solving biological problems.
  • Experience partnering closely with experimental scientists to drive discovery and target validation efforts.
  • Experience leveraging human genetics to support target identification, validation, and prioritization.
  • Familiarity with machine learning, AI-enabled discovery approaches, knowledge graphs, or advanced analytical methods is desirable.
  • Demonstrated ability to influence scientific strategy within highly collaborative and matrixed organizations.
  • Experience mentoring scientists and contributing to development of high-performing teams.
  • Excellent communication skills and ability to engage effectively with scientists, leadership teams, and external collaborators.
  • High learning agility, scientific curiosity, and comfort operating in rapidly evolving research environments.
  • Passion for building new capabilities, embracing innovation, and advancing the future of data-driven rare disease discovery.
